From 4 October to 1 March 2020, the Museo del Novecento dedicates the largest Milanese retrospective of the last 50 years to the artist Filippo De Pisis, the protagonist of painting and writing between the two wars.
A tireless traveller and a versatile figure, he has travelled through countries and pictorial movements, leaving his personal mark.
Among the 90 paintings on display, you can admire lively city views, airy landscapes of the mountains dear to him, combinations of still life and intense portraits.
De Pisis's pictorial art lies in capturing atmospheres and faces, objects and nature, giving them a balanced harmony of colours. Colours that change according to the circumstances and are a salient feature of his work.
